What Is Divorce Mediation?

Mediation is a way to resolve divorce disputes without litigation. Family court judges usually refer divorcing couples to mediation, especially for child custody and property division disputes. In mediation, the couple works with a third-party mediator to facilitate a divorce settlement that they come up with together. It is generally a faster and cheaper process than going to court and helps people work together.

How Much Does a Divorce Cost?

The final cost of your divorce ultimately depends a great deal on both you and your spouse’s approach to the proceedings. If you can negotiate all of the terms of your divorce without any extended courtroom batters, you will spend much less money than if either of you insists on taking the divorce to trial. The use of outside experts, such as child psychologists and financial experts, will also affect the final cost.

How Long Does a Divorce Take?

Again, this depends on how you and your spouse approach the divorce proceedings. If you can easily work out everything, due to no-fault divorce laws, you may be able to complete the process in a few months. Every dispute that needs a judge’s or mediator’s supervision, however, will take time. Court appointments are typically not available on short notice.

What Are the Top Questions When Choosing a Divorce Lawyer in Cottleville?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that your divorce l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case. Many divorce lawyers offer an initial consultation so you can underst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. Top questions include:

  • What is your experience in handling divorce cases in Missouri?
  • Have you managed divorce cases like mine?
  • What is your approach to handling divorce cases with minor children?
  • What is your record in negotiating favorable child custody agreements?
  • How will you communicate with me about the progress of my case?
  • What are your fees and billing structure?
